      When you try to extrude, do you get about 4V between pins 5 and 6 (MF+ and MF-) on the external driver, with pin 5 being positive?

      Likewise you can check that you are getting 4V between DIR+ and DIR- and that the polarity reverses when you reverse the direction.

      It's harder to test STEP, but you should have -4V on STEP+ relative to STEP-. The step pulses themselves will be too short to measure with a multimeter.

      Try increasing the T2.5 parameter to a higher value such as T10. If that fixes it then you can try lower values.

                                @billsrf said in Expansion board setup on Duet3D wifi using external controller:

                                @dc42 @phaedrux it will not allow up date to active high setting either. Im very confused why it will not change settings??? I set the R to 1 as it says in the wiki, M569 P5 R1 T2.5:2.5:5.0 and it does't change anything. 0_1559665353230_M569-2.JPG

                                R1 on the M569 command is needed when connecting stepstick and similar drivers directly to the expansion connector of the Duet. It is not needed when connecting large external drivers via the breakout board.

                                The test for whether the R parameter is correct is to see whether the stepper motors are locked. With the correct setting, the motor shafts should be free to move after power up, but each motor should lock the first time you try to move it.

                                The step pulse timings get rounded up to the next multiple of whole step clocks. That is why the values reported by M569 are a little larger than the values you commanded.

                                            @billsrf said in Expansion board setup on Duet3D wifi using external controller:

                                            @dc42 ok, disconnected the enable + & -. Now it works like it is supposed to. Why is this happening?

                                            It sounds to me that the MF input of the driver is actually a disable input, not an enable input. Either add R1 to the M569 command, or swap the MF+ and MF- wires over.
